Umran Malik is the Player of the Match for his figures of 4-1-28-4. He took two catches as well.
Nick: "At 18.5 overs PK were 151/5, SRH were 152/3. That epic last over from Umran proved to be the key to the win"
Bhuvneshwar Kumar in his interview with the host broadcaster: There was no swing so I looked hit back of a length. That was my plan against Shikhar as I knew he would step out and look for the boundary. I looked to hit a hard length and find the top edge and luckily that's what happened, I looked to play with my field as well. I try to bowl to the batter's weakness or to the ground's dimensions. The wicket and my skills are what I look at. (On Umran) More than helping me, it means I am a target as batters think I'm slower (Laughs). But watching him bowl fast and get wickets is a joy. Hope the others going after me leads to wickets and not boundaries (smiles).
Shikhar Dhawan, Punjab Kings Captain: Mayank is better and he should be ready to be back. We were 30-40 runs short and lost too many early wickets which put us behind the game. The early wickets meant we had to hold wickets and that's where we had to mould our game. There was a middle order recovery but the early wickets cost us. The wicket had extra-bounce to which we were late to adjust. The discussion with the batting will be to save wickets till the 13th-14th over, the bowlers are doing well. We need to put up complete performances and hopefully a 3-4 game turnaround which can change a season will come in.

7:10 pm: Sunrisers Hyderabad enter the top-4 in the Points Table thanks to their fourth win. Their chase was smooth and well-managed by Markram and Pooran in the end. That was on the back of Rahul and Abhishek getting starts. The bowlers did not have enough runs to defend, Chahar did well and the others could not chip in with wickets, which meant that the chase could not be stalled and the Sunrisers could get their fourth win on the trot.
